Frequently Asked Questions

What information do I need to post a freight request?+

Origin and destination, weight and dimensions per package and in total, packaging type, the commodity, the Incoterm, a ready date, and any special requirements such as temperature control or hazardous classification. Missing dimensions is the most common reason a request goes unanswered, because ocean LCL and air cannot be priced without them.

Why post one request instead of emailing several forwarders?+

Because everyone answers the same specification, the quotes come back comparable without you normalising them by hand. Emailing five forwarders usually means describing the shipment five slightly different ways, which is the main reason quotes arrive incomparable — not evasiveness on the provider side.

When is a freight request the wrong tool?+

For a single small parcel, an integrator such as DHL or FedEx is usually cheaper and faster than any forwarder quote, so posting a request adds delay for nothing. Requests earn their keep from roughly one pallet upward, on international lanes, and whenever customs clearance is involved.
